June 16, 2008, Raleigh, N.C. — Makhteshim Agan of North America, Inc. (MANA) recently announced the addition of Dave Norris to its growing MANA Canada service team.

manaEffective immediately, Norris will begin working with retailers and distributors across Alberta and western Saskatchewan as an area business manager to expand the presence and reach of MANA Canada crop protection products.

“Dave has become very familiar with the crop protection industry across western Canada through almost 15 years of experience and an incredible track record of success,” says Dale Kushner, MANA Canadian commercial business manager. “In the crop protection business, Canada is an important, fast-growing market. The addition of someone with Dave’s knowledge and expertise of Canadian growers allows MANA to more thoroughly address the needs of the region by providing an expansive portfolio of products promising the best value in the industry.”

Since 1995, Norris has worked as a territory sales manager across western Canada with Bayer CropScience. Prior to this role, he held sales positions with several prominent Canadian crop protection companies.

Norris graduated from the College of Agriculture within the University of Saskatchewan in 1992 with a bachelor’s degree in soil science. He became a certified crop consultant in 2007. He lives in Delisle, Saskatchewan, with his wife, Nicole, and his two children, Josh and Josie.

Norris will be based in Delisle, Saskatchewan.
